The question

4G or 5G?

Taiwan launched 5G in 2020 and major carriers now cover 95%+ of urban areas. Average 5G download ~250 Mbps (peaks 400-600 Mbps in central Taipei); 4G LTE averages 45 Mbps. On paper 5G wins. In practice, for tourist use, the two are functionally identical most of the time.

Bandwidth needs: Maps ~1 Mbps · LINE ~0.5 · IG/YouTube 1080p ~5-8 · 4K ~25. A 1-hr Netflix offline download (~3-5 GB) = 10-15 min on 4G vs 2-3 min on 5G. Unless you stream 4K daily, you won't feel the gap.

🎯 Verdict — for 90% of travellers
Pick 4G unlimited from the carrier that covers your destinations. Saves NT$150-200/trip with no practical downside. Choose 5G if you run HD video calls, stream 4K nightly, or tether multiple devices.

The 3 carriers

Which carrier fits which traveller?

In cities, all three are similar. Real differences: pricing and mountain/island coverage.

Chunghwa Telecom
中華電信 · CHT
Widest coverage
Taiwan's largest carrier. Only network that reliably reaches Alishan, Hehuanshan, Wuling, Sun Moon Lake far shore, and outer islands (Penghu, Lyudao, Orchid Island). Urban speeds slightly behind FET. Pick this if you're leaving the cities.

FarEasTone (FET)
遠傳電信
Fastest in cities
Speedtest Awards 2024 winner — highest urban 5G averages. Ideal if your trip stays in Taipei, Kaohsiung, Taichung. Slightly cheaper than Chunghwa. Mountain/outer-island coverage weaker.

Taiwan Mobile
台灣大哥大 · TWM
Cheapest
Cheapest of the three. Good for budget travellers in main cities, skipping outer islands. Taipei/Kaohsiung signal fine; mountain/outer-island coverage weakest of the trio.

Coverage by destination

Who wins where?

🏙️
Taipei · Kaohsiung · Taichung · Tainan
5G everywhere. All three carriers competitive; FET fastest, but the gap is small.
Winner: tie (FET edge)
🏔️
Alishan · Wuling · Hehuanshan
High mountains (2,000m+) drop to 4G, sometimes 3G. Chunghwa reaches furthest.
Winner: Chunghwa
🌊
Taroko · Hualien · Taitung
East-coast networks are thin. 5G stays in town centres; Taroko canyon has spotty 4G. Chunghwa most consistent.
Winner: Chunghwa
🏝️
Penghu · Lyudao · Orchid Island
Chunghwa is effectively the only usable network. FET and TWM have dead zones across all three islands.
Winner: Chunghwa only

Where to buy

Three ways to get a SIM

✈️
Airports (TPE / KHH)
All 3 carriers have counters in Arrivals. Some 24/7. Passport, pay, staff installs in ~5 min. Easiest.
🏪
7-Eleven · FamilyMart
Some stock FET/Chunghwa SIMs. 24/7. Self-install via QR. Prices match airport.
📱
Carrier shop · MRT
Major MRT stations have carrier shops. Wider plans, English staff, mid-trip support.
eSIM alternative

Are Klook/Airalo eSIMs 4G or 5G?

Most eSIMs from Airalo, Klook, KKday run on 4G LTE via Chunghwa or FET. Real speeds 30-80 Mbps — fine for maps, messaging, HD video. 5G eSIMs cost 30-50% more. Test it yourself

Verify your SIM speed

Simplest tool: Speedtest.net or the Speedtest by Ookla app. Run it from your hotel day one. Expected: 4G 30-80 Mbps, 5G 150-300 Mbps. If well below, restart or toggle 4G/5G in settings. Quick proxy: load a 1080p YouTube video — instant playback = healthy. Continuous 4K needs 5G or hotel WiFi.
